Chemical Biology Conference
Date: September 30th, 2026
Host: Jnana and GSK
Location: The Broad Institute, Cambridge MA
Date: September 30th, 2026
Host: Jnana and GSK
Location: The Broad Institute, Cambridge MA
About the ConferenceThe science will focus cutting edge research in Chemical Biology from both academic and industry labs in the areas of machine learning applied to drug discovery, translational chemical biology, targeted protein degradation, chemical proteomics, novel target identification/validation, forward thinking synthetic strategies for chemical biology and chemical imaging.
The symposium will be followed by a reception with appetizers and refreshments for the symposium speakers and attendees. We anticipate that there will be approximately 240 attendees. Our target audience is a diverse mix of chemical biologists, including students and professionals from industry and academia.
